GTD inbox処理スキル。Todoistのinboxタスクを1件ずつ対話形式で処理し、Next Action・Project・WaitFor・Someday/Maybe・Referenceに振り分ける。`/inbox` と呼ばれたとき、またはユーザーが「inboxを処理したい」「GTDのinbox整理」「タスクを整理したい」と言ったときに使う。
Todoistのinboxを1件ずつ対話形式で処理する。ユーザーは「考える」のではなく「番号を選ぶだけ」で整理が完了する設計にする。
/Users/takuto.komazaki/Obsidian_Main/gtd/Projects/gtd/WaitFor/gtd/SomeDay_Maybe/references/LOW_ENERGY / MID_ENERGY / HIGH_ENERGY仕事 / プライベートmcp__todoist__find-tasks で projectId: "inbox" を指定してタスクを全件取得する。
件数を表示して処理を開始する。
📥 Inbox: N件
─────────────────
各タスクについて以下の順で進める。
タスクの内容を見て、以下の観点で1行コメントする:
テキストでカウンターとコメントを表示してから AskUserQuestion を呼ぶ:
[2/15] ──────────────────────────────
タスク: "タスク内容"
💡 複数ステップが必要そうです。Project が向いています。
AskUserQuestion で処理方法を聞く:
1. Next Action を選んだ場合:
プロジェクトとエネルギーを 1回の AskUserQuestion で同時に聞く (2問同時):
Q1: question: "どのプロジェクトに追加しますか?", header: "プロジェクト"
Q2: question: "エネルギーレベルは?", header: "エネルギー"
mcp__todoist__update-tasks で元のinboxタスクの projectId と labels を更新する (新規作成・削除は不要)
これにより1回のAPI呼び出しでタスクの移動とラベル付けが完了する
2. Project化 を選んだ場合:
プロジェクト名を AskUserQuestion で聞く:
続いて最初のNext Actionをテキストで聞く (自由入力のため通常のテキストプロンプト):
最初のNext Action (具体的な次の一歩):
>
Next ActionのTodoist追加先とエネルギーを 1回の AskUserQuestion で同時に聞く (2問同時):
以下のファイルを作成する (Vault相対パス: gtd/Projects/YYYY-MM_タイトル.md):
タスク内容から「目的・ゴール」を推測して記入する。ただし以下の場合はユーザーに確認する:
確認する場合: このプロジェクトのゴールを教えてください (例: ...) と具体的な例を添えて聞く。
---